Muscle Pain: Unraveling the Knots

Muscular pain, often known as myalgia, comes from the muscles themselves. Overuse, muscular strain, or an injury are typically to blame for this type of discomfort. It manifests as pain, discomfort, or stiffness, which often gets worse with activity. Understanding the subtleties of muscle discomfort allows people to locate the source and seek specific alleviation.

Causes of Muscle Pain

Overexertion: Engaging in hard physical activity or repeated actions may cause muscular tiredness and soreness.
Muscle tension: Stress-induced muscular tension may cause knots, causing pain and limiting mobility.
Injuries: Muscular trauma or tension may cause inflammation and discomfort.

Identifying Muscle Pain
A localized, throbbing sensation in particular muscle groups is what distinguishes muscular pain. Palpation of the afflicted region may show painful patches or trigger points. Rest, heat treatment, and certain stretching exercises may also help ease the discomfort.

Skeletal Pain: Navigating The Bones
Skeletal discomfort, on the other hand, comes from the bones and joints. It may result from a variety of skeletal-related illnesses, including arthritis, fractures, and degenerative disorders. Recognizing the unique characteristics of skeletal pain is critical for appropriate diagnosis and targeted therapy.

Causes of Skeletal Pain.

Arthritis: Joint inflammation, which is usually connected with aging, may cause long-term skeletal pain.
Fractures: Breaks in bones cause intense pain and need prompt medical intervention.
Degenerative disorders, such as osteoporosis and disc degeneration, lead to persistent skeletal discomfort.

Recognize Skeletal Pain
Skeletal discomfort is more broad, affecting whole regions rather than individual muscle groups. It frequently presents as a dull, aching pain that gets worse with movement. Rest may provide immediate alleviation, but treating the underlying bone condition is essential for long-term comfort.

Distinguishing between Muscular and Skeletal Pain Characteristics
Muscular pain is localized, throbbing, and unique to muscle parts.
Skeletal pain is widespread, dull, and affects several locations or joints.
aggravating factors
Movement or particular activities exacerbate muscular pain.
Skeletal Pain: aggravated by both activity and rest, and often chronic.

Diagnostic Techniques

Muscular pain is diagnosed by palpating sensitive regions and identifying trigger points.
Skeletal Pain: Imaging examinations, such as X-rays or MRIs, are used to visualize bone and joint health.
